Instalando postgres em 13.04: nenhum dado OpenPGP válido encontrado [closed]

3

Seguindo as instruções UbuntuGeek para instalar o Postgres no Ubuntu 13.04 (e reforçado aqui ), estou ficando preso neste comando:

wget --quiet -O - http://apt.postgresql.org/pub/repos/apt/ACCC4CF8.asc | sudo apt-key add -

Meu sistema está respondendo:

gpg: no valid OpenPGP data found.

Caso seja relevante, meu arquivo pgdg.list contém apenas esta linha:

deb http://apt.postgresql.org/pub/repos/apt/ precise-pgdg main

O que preciso fazer para seguir em frente?

    
por Jeromy French 02.10.2013 / 05:03

2 respostas

8

Encontrei um problema semelhante seguindo essas instruções. Tente baixar a chave separadamente e adicioná-la:

sudo wget http://apt.postgresql.org/pub/repos/apt/ACCC4CF8.asc

então:

sudo apt-key add ACCC4CF8.asc

Isso funcionou para mim.

    
por pjm073 02.11.2013 / 18:34
3

Tente

wget --no-check-certificate --quiet -O - https://www.postgresql.org/media/keys/ACCC4CF8.asc | apt-key add -

Razão: Parece que há um erro de certificado em que wget não aceita o emissor do certificado para o site (tente apenas o comando wget antes do pipe). Acho que a maneira correta seria instalar o certificado raiz correto e a cadeia de certificados, mas deixar o wget apenas ignorá-lo seria mais rápido se você confiasse no site ...

    
por Karsten Breivik 13.12.2013 / 01:17